COMPUTER HARDWARE AND FUNCTIONS

Computer hardware (computer hardware) is the physical components that make up an integrated system of Personal Computer (PC).

Typically these devices are assembled and mostly incorporated into a computer case and some others are outside the casing.

The hardware inside the casing generally consists of:

Motherboard (main board)
Motherboard
Motherboard / mainboard is the main component of which is to build a computer. Shaped square board with slots for inserting other components. Its function is to connect all components of the PC. Other computer hardware are all attached directly to the motherboard slot or at least connected using a cable.

Central Processing Unit (CPU)


CPU
Also commonly known as "processor" or "brain" of the computer. This is a function of the CPU processing and process all the calculations and commands that make the computer can be operated. Because of the heat it generates, the CPU is always equipped with a fan and heat sink to reduce the temperature. In the latest CPU types, already equipped with Graphic Processing Unit (GPU) that is integrated into the CPU, the graphics data processing.

Random Access Memory (RAM)
Random Access Memory (RAM)
RAM serves as a transit point for temporary data operations being executed by the CPU. RAM is volatile, meaning that this device does not store data permanently, only for the required operation alone. The capacity of the RAM on a PC that often we find quite diverse, ranging from 256 MB (megabytes) - 16 GB (GigaBytes)

Video Graphics Array (VGA)
VGA Card
VGA graphics card or the card serves as a link that allows the sending of data between the PC and the graphics display devices such as a monitor or projector. Most computers have a separate VGA card expansion slot mounted on the motherboard. But there is also a computer that has an integrated VGA on the motherboard or the CPU.

Hard Disk Drive (HDD)
Hard Disk
Hard-disk serves as the main data storage in a computer system. Operating systems, applications, and documents stored on the hard disk. In the latest PCs, there are also new hardware called Solid State Drives (SSD). Functions the same as the hard-disk, but offers speeds faster data transfer.

Optical Disc Drive
Optical Drive
Optical drives are also commonly known as a CD Drive, DVD Drive or ODD. The function of this device is to read and also store data to and from optical disc media such as CD, DVD, or Blu-Ray Disc.

Power Supply Unit (PSU)
Power Supply Unit
Power Supply serves as a converter and distributor of electrical energy from the power outlet (eg, of electricity) to the form of electrical energy that can be used to run the computer components inside the casing. Typically, this PSU is placed at the back of the casing.

Aside from computer hardware contained within the casing, there are also common components that we see outside the casing:

Monitor
Monitor
Also called a screen or display. The function of the monitor screen is for displaying video and graphics information generated from a computer through a device called a graphics card (VGA Card). This monitor physical form similar to the television, the television is usually only capable of displaying graphical information with higher resolution size.
Keyboard dan Mouse
Keyboard dan Mouse
Keyboard and mouse input serves as a tool to enter text commands, character, or move objects on a graphical interface for processing by a computer. The size and shape of both the tool is quite diverse, but its function is the same.


Beyond the components that we have already mentioned above, there are also computer hardware that not all computers have it:

Uninterruptable Power Supply (UPS)
UPS
Often referred to as the battery backup, UPS main function is to store and provide power reserve to be used when the primary power source goes out. In addition as a backup electricity, most UPS also serves as a "stabilizer" that regulates the flow of electricity to match the needs.
Printer dan Scanner
Printer
Printer serves as a print output of electronic documents both text and graphics . At home computers typically use paper as the print media .
